Kansas City is a city located in Wyandotte County, Kansas. Kansas City has a 2025 population of 156,864 . It is also the county seat of Wyandotte County . Kansas City is currently growing at a rate of 0.07% annually and its population has increased by 0.36%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 156,302 in 2020.
The average household income in Kansas City is $73,490 with a poverty rate of 17.94%. The median age in Kansas City is 34 years: 33.5 years for males, and 34.5 years for females. For every 100 females there are 100.8 males.

The racial composition of Kansas City includes 44.03% White, 20.38% Black or African American, 15.5% other race, 5.32% Asian, and smaller percentages for Native American,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ander and multiracial populations.

Kansas City's average per capita income is $42,078. Household income levels show a median of $59,183. The poverty rate stands at 17.94%.
Name | Median |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$84,473 | $99,228 |
| Families | $71,039 | $84,108 |
| Households | $59,183 | $73,490 |
| Non Families | $36,442 | $49,410 |
